Doctors call the process "Spontaneous Healing", which is when a disease, thought to be terminal, simply disappears without medical intervention. Such recoveries are extremely rare and very mysterious. The film examines, how the research results of the young science of "neuropsychoimmunology" can benefit the terminally ill.

In a German special clinic, the film follows cancer patients, who were thought to be hopeless. But now suggestive methods contributed to their reaching astounding health improvements.
